Verdict

Jeffrey’s Bay is cheaper overall. A single-person monthly budget in Jeffrey’s Bay runs about $446 versus $532 in Pretoria — a difference of roughly 19%.

Salary-adjusted, Pretoria leaves more disposable income after basic expenses. Both figures are model estimates — see each city page for local-currency detail.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is Jeffrey’s Bay cheaper than Pretoria?
Yes. A single person spends an estimated $446 per month in Jeffrey’s Bay versus $532 in Pretoria — about 19% less.
How far is Jeffrey’s Bay from Pretoria?
The straight-line distance between Jeffrey’s Bay and Pretoria is approximately 974 km (605 miles).
Which city has better salaries, Jeffrey’s Bay or Pretoria?
The estimated average net salary is $990 in Jeffrey’s Bay and $1,166 in Pretoria. After living costs, a single person keeps roughly $544 in Jeffrey’s Bay versus $634 in Pretoria per month.
